Taken at the recent Spa Summer Classic at Spa Francorchamps in Belgium, it features raw footage of one of the most legendary racecars in all of motorsport, the Ford GT40 Mk2.

You probably know all about the GT40 MK2, but in case you don’t, we’ll fill you in quickly. Henry Ford II had wanted to race at Le Mans since the early 1960s and in 1966, two years after first launching the GT40 program, the automaker took a 1-2-3 finish at the endurance race in the GT40. It then proceeded to win the race in 1967, 1968 and 1969, much to the dismay of Enzo Ferrari and the rest of the boys in Maranello.
